Committee Advances Ongoing Free School Meal Proposal

Avatar photo by Hugh McQuaid February 28, 2023, 2:34 pmMarch 24, 2023, 4:39 pm

The legislature’s Committee on Children advanced a proposal Tuesday that would provide Connecticut students with free school meals on an ongoing basis. The bill aims to make permanent a temporary initiative extended by state policymakers earlier this month.
